WebApr 9, 2024 · 192 views, 14 likes, 4 loves, 9 comments, 2 shares, Facebook Watch Videos from Emerald Isle Baptist Church: EIBC April 9, 2024 María Elena Holly (née Santiago; born December 20, 1932) is the widow of American rock and roll pioneer Buddy Holly. As a receptionist at Peermusic, she met with Holly and his band the Crickets on June 19, 1958, and Holly proposed to her after five hours on their first date. Less than two months later, the couple married on August 15, 1958, in Lubbock, Texas. On February 3, 1959, Buddy Holly died in a plane crash along with fellow musicians Ritchie Valens and The Big Bopper n…
